So if you still want to get into the MT group...

Three main points: better Healer Buffs, better Aggro Control, better Power Management

Healer Buffs:
Coercive Healing >> TC on Healer - effectively you exchange 15% Base Heal for 5% beneficial cast speed... guess what wins here..

Empathic Aura with 16% heal crit is of course available to Illy too but how often are they actually taking it...

Intelectual Remedy another temporary 15% base heal for your MT healers - pefect for those oh shit moments or precast to stabilize a tricky pull until adds are dead or offtanked

Mana Ward is a great livesaver at tolerable cost (just a few seconds to cast Mana Flow with Mythical and you are full again) just dont tell your RL that this is castable raidwide ;-)

In general a coercer allows your MT group to do a lot more content with Chain and Plate healers only and get a assassin/swash in to transfer hate.


Aggro Control:
DPS Buff ~ Haste - while the Illy haste is grpwide usually only 3 people in MT grp profit from it, which is what you can buff too with your dps buff. Also Tanks usually aren't as DPS capped as some scouts so they profit about equally.

Hate Buff + Transfer >> Double Attack - while the Illy double attack buff is great to enhance tank DPS and therefore aggro generation, the hate buff + transfer from a competently played coercer still wins - coercers can put out some decent dps even when in MT grp. A pally MT being capped at aggro transfer or near so due to amends might ideed be a reason for going illy but since aggro is not a problem, as stated by OP, this is a moot point.


Power Management:
Coercer passive regen > Illy Passive Regen- we get another 19 per tick on top with Third Eye series - Illy got Savante which offers around 50% power cost reduction for 1/5 of the time - probably better in mage grp where they can hit the big nukes when this is on...

Coercer Mana Flow with AA and Myth >> Illy Mana Flow - we can feed mana to a whole grp every 50 seconds instead of to one char every minute or so. Also you can fill up your mana on demand with it which is important for the next stunt. This of course has to be weighted against the illy myth power proc but from what i see our caster group with illy / troub has more mana problems than our MT group - maybe our casters are just mana hogs...

Channeling: with max AA and some recast you can fill your grp from totally empty to roughly half full in less than 10 seconds by hitting Consume Ego plus eating a Heart/Shard, hitting Mana Flow and wait for it to complete (giving everybody 10% power and you full or almost so) and finally hit channelling which adds up all the groups mana, doubles the sum and evenly distributes it. If there's only some mana hogs empty, it usually fills the whole group.

IŽd say the decission to be in MT grp or mage grp should be influenced more by whats best for the raid and not whats best for your personal dps. High Parsing is not everything. (yes i also hate having to push mana when trying to outparse our illus hehehe)
The decission will also be influenced by the individual player/gear quality.

i like beeing in the MT grp and even so end up in the top 3-5 on the parse most of the time. getting cured faster can also be a nice thing.
but i wouldnt mind beeing in the mage grp once in a while either to see what upward potential iŽd have on the parse.

anyways. just wanted to add my impression on the mana issue. i also think that we can manage mana better. Cant beat channel as a emergency backup.
MT grp is never out of mana in my experience even when fighting mobs with huge drain like Xebnok in tombs. i even end up pushing mana to other grps including mage grp in some encounters.
and i love the fact that i dont have to worry about managear with my 650 mana reg without special gear. whats the cap anyways? 650 seems to be close to the cap.

Actually Illusionary Arms for MT-DPS is no point at all, since the MT will be getting the Dirges Battle Cry which is superior in any case.
In the end, I would agree with prior statements, If you are not running 4 Illys put the Illy in a group where he makes much more of a difference.

I am in a casual raiding guild with kills up to Xebnok/Kultak/Switchmaster and I spec'ed away from the STA line a while ago... Both MT and OT don't need the 16% heal crit anymore, so its all double attacks and melee crit for me! Our shammies do get a little depressed whenever I forget to slap CH on them after a wipe or simply me dying.

All of the above is true tho, you just do not want the MT/OT to run out of power, and a coercer is the best remedy for power issues. And like stated before a coercer in MT/OT group should still be able to scare some mages on the parse! And there is nothing like getting some mages upset over a coercer in MT group doing 10k! Consume Ego/Heart/Regen Potion/Cannibalize Thoughts/Brainshock/Mana Flow/Channeling... Power issues?

Get yourself some reuse gear (Myth/VP pants ftw) and you will be golden!
